Definitions:

Sources of Float

Sources of float include the time difference between when a payment is initiated and when it is actually cleared and becomes available in a company's bank account, affecting the management of cash flow.

Collection Float

The time period between when a check is deposited and when funds are made available.

Average Daily Float

The average amount of uncollected, in-process funds over a specified period.

Availability Delay

A period where funds or resources are not immediately accessible or ready for use, often due to processing or logistical reasons.
